Dentsu Aegis Network Acquires Kiwi Tech Firm Davanti

Dentsu Aegis Network (DAN) has announced it has acquired of New Zealand-based technology and business consultancy, Davanti Consulting Ltd (Davanti), into Isobar Group.

The acquisition introduces technology consulting and Salesforce capability to Dentsu Aegis Network New Zealand – enhancing the network’s proposition of integrated client solutions across the entire customer journey. The acquisition also accelerates the development of Salesforce capability within Isobar Group Australia.

Davanti will be rebranded as Davanti, Linked by Isobar across Australia and New Zealand, led by current CEO Justin Hamilton.

Established in 2007, Davanti is a digital transformation consultancy, with 125 employees across Auckland, Wellington and a recently launched Australian office.

Commenting on the acquisition, DAN Australia and New Zealand CEO, Henry Tajer, said:“Davanti’s strong reputation promises to accelerate the growth of Isobar ANZ, and enhance the group’s Salesforce capability – positioning us to capture one of the fastest growing segments in market.”

Justin Hamilton, CEO of Davanti, Linked by Isobar, added: “It’s been a fantastic 12 years leading Davanti with Robert Carter and Matt Farrar. We are really excited about the next chapter as part of Isobar and the wider Dentsu Aegis Network. Now we have the capability and global scale for Davanti to be a serious competitor in Australia and realise its true potential in New Zealand. Strategically we have strived to put Davanti at the intersection of the strategy, technology and creative domains. We are the only firm in New Zealand who are delivering on this for our clients with our incredible team. Isobar now provides us the creative depth and assets of a global player to truly lead the market.”

Jean Lin, CEO of Isobar, said: “Davanti’s Digital Transformation capabilities will further power Isobar’s global experience-led transformation offering. Their Salesforce technology expertise is a perfect match with Isobar, having recently been named Top Salesforce Implementation Partners by Forrester, and their strategic teams will join Isobar’s 275+ strong consultancy practice across the world. We are excited to welcome them into our network.”

The acquisition follows the recent rebranding of Little Giant as Isobar New Zealand, signalling a clear focus on accelerated growth across the region.
